And now, back to the READ ON part: It has been four years or so since the last Wilfred N & the Grown Men album, and, HOLY MOLY! (There! I said it again) I recently remembered that this is in fact our 25th (you read right . . . TWENTY-FIVE) ANNIVERSARY (to the month of June!) since our first recorded album in 1984 ("RIDING DOUBLE"). "SAD NEW DAY" from that ol' vinyl album is still well-loved by our fans and it continues to LIVE on this MySpace page. Did I tell you that we're going to be celebrating all of this – plus our new STOP GO ROMEO cd – in Edmonton at the ARTery on September 26th???? That's 2009, baby. And perhaps even cooler than that is the fact that it's our 30th ANNIVERSARY since we first became WILFRED N & THE GROWN MEN! Yup, it's true. (pat, pat, pat 'n' all that). Thanks for your patience, my chairy friends (HEY! Remember PEE WEE?? . . . my FAVE movie of all time!!) - we sincerely hope you'll dig STOP GO ROMEO. Jamie Philp (veteran Grown Man, the handsome one), Clint Frazier (Shout Out Out Out Out, the noisy one) and Shout-boy/paronomasiac/co-producer Nik Kozub are my team on this new little gem. "Love Is Good For You" (a song I always liked . . . because IT'S TRUE . . . Love IS good for you. . . LOVE LOVE LOVE LOVE LOVE LOVE LOVE LOVE LOOOOOOOVVE). Here's a little bit of TRIVIA . . . That sweet little song "ME & YOU" really IS about Me & You. And that little birdy singing isn't out of the can (as they say in the biz) she was my actual little pet yellow canary Chava (Chava canary! Get it? har har har. No, we're not Jewish, we're Spanish . . . oh yeah, we're not Spanish). Chava sang beautifully and is sadly missed, so I'm glad that I captured her - 'her' being 'him' because it's the males that do the singing, you know - on my recording device and preserved her (you know) memory on this little tune which also has special meaning for me. It really is a favorite of mine, and it's all true. I started writing the song with my dear friend Jamie Philp on his old piano in his basement with his Hawaiian tiki tiki niki nakis all around, and then completed it at home. With Chava. AND!
